Focusing on the evolution of chemistry in Florence, the book highlights the contributions of notable figures like Galileo Galilei and later chemists such as Hugo Schiff and Luigi Rolla. It explores the transformation of chemistry from an applied science in the Middle Ages, vital to the textile dyeing industry, to its establishment as a formal discipline. The narrative also details the role of the Medici family in fostering scientific collections that became museums, alongside the development of the Royal University of Florence into the University of Florence, making it a rich resource for historians and chemists alike.
